Worldwide Wind Turbine Bearings 2018-2024: Market Shares, Strategies, and Forecasts - ResearchAndMarkets.com

The "Wind Turbine Bearings: Market Shares, Strategies, and Forecasts, Worldwide, 2018-2024" report from Wintergreen Research, Inc has been added to ResearchAndMarkets.com's offering.

The global wind turbine bearing market is expected to be $9.6 billion in 2024 driven by the availability and cost effectiveness of new, stronger, more efficient bearings. Next generation bearings permit wind turbines to produce more power, operate in a less expensive manner, and last longer before bearing replacement. The adoption of the widespread use of new bearings makes the turbine devices an optimized choice for renewable energy generation.

The vendors in the wind bearings industry have invested in high-quality technology and processes to develop leading-edge wind turbine capability a being implemented in the onshore and offshore sites.

There are a number of different bearing designs that can be found in the gearbox of a wind turbine, but most often, various combinations of CRBs, TRBs and ball bearings are used.

If the bearings are bigger, the bearings last longer but making the bearings larger increases friction, which decreases turbine efficiency. Current bearings have a replacement cost that is too high. What we need is a quantum leap in bearing technology - bearing materials which are at least ten times tougher than current materials.
